Transaction e6cacc21a7218bf551b8b1397d36429b7063b54ae4b81a0f81bc0111194050b8
1 Input
1 Output
-
e6cacc21a7218bf551b8b1397d36429b7063b54ae4b81a0f81bc0111194050b8:0
- value
- 100000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f1a65c91ac03a2c1b65131e39e936ef45138c185 OP_EQUAL
- address
- 3Pik4nGgm4kaEkBEMijjqiy2eNs3Bhyfai